SERVANT

-Distinguish a bondservant (Greek: doulos), who was a slave, from a hired servant (Greek: diakonos), who was not a slave -BOND .Laws of Moses concerning Ex 21:1-11, 20, 21, 26, 27, 32; 25:6, Le 19:20-22; 10, 35-55; De 15:12, 14, 18; 24:7 .Kidnapping forbidden De 21:10-14; 24:7; 1Ti 1:10; Re 18:13 .Fugitive, not to be returned to his master De 23:15, 16 .David erroneously supposed to be a fugitive slave 1Sa 25:10 .Instances of fugitive .Hagar, commanded by an angel to return to Sarah (Sarai), her owner Ge 16:9 .Sought by Shimei 1Ki 2:39-41 .Onesimus interceded for, by Paul Phm 1:21 .Rights of those born to a master Ge 14:14; 17:13, 27; Ex 21:4; Pr 29:21; Ec 2:7; Jer 2:14 .Bought and sold Ge 17:13, 27; 37:28, 36; 39:17; De 28:68; Es 7:4; Eze 27:13; Joe 3:6; Am 8:6; Re 18:13 .Captives of war became slaves De 20:14; 21:10-14; 2Ki 5:2; 2Ch 28:8, 10; La 5:13 .Captive bondservants shared by priests and Levites Nu 31:28-47 .Thieves punished by being made Ge 43:18; Ex 22:3 .Defaulting debtors made Le 25:39; Mt 18:25 .Children of defaulting debtors sold as 2Ki 4:1-7 .Voluntary servitude of Le 25:47; De 15:16, 17; Jos 9:11-21 .Given as dowry Ge 29:24, 29 .Owned by priests Le 22:11; Mr 14:66 .Slaves owned slaves 2Sa 9:10 .The master could marry, or give in marriage Ex 21:7-10; De 21:10-14; 1Ch 2:34, 35 .Taken in concubinage Ge 16:1, 2, 6; 30:3, 9 .Used as soldiers by Abraham Ge 14:14 .Must be circumcised Ge 17:13, 27; Ex 12:44 .Must enjoy religious privileges with the master's household De 12:12, 18; 16:11, 14; 29:10, 11 .Must have rest on the sabbath Ex 20:10; 23:12; De 5:14 .Equal status of, with other disciples of Jesus 1Co 7:21, 22; 12:13; Ga 3:28; Eph 6:8 .Kindness to, commanded Le 25:43; Eph 6:9 .Bond service threatened, as a national punishment, for the disobedience of Israel De 28:68; Joe 3:7, 8 .Degrading influences of bondage exemplified by cowardice Ex 14:11, 12; 16:3; Jud 5:16-18, 23 .Emancipation of Ezr 1:1-4; Jer 34:8-22; 1Co 7:21 .Freedmen called "Libertines," Ac 6:9 .Cruelty to .The Israelites Ex 1:8-22; 2:1-4; Ac 7:19, 34 .An abandoned sick man 1Sa 30:13 .Kindness to .By the Roman centurion Mt 8:8-13; Lu 7:2-10 .By Paul Phm 1:21

-INSTANCES OF .Joseph Ge 37:26-28, 36 .Israelites Ex 1:10-22; 5:7-14; De 6:12, 21 .Gibeonites Jos 9:22-27 .Canaanites 1Ki 9:21 .The Jews in Babylon 2Ch 36:20; Es 1; 2; 3; 4; 5; 6; 7; 8; 9; 10 .Emancipation of 2Ch 36:23; Ezr 1:1-4

-FIGURATIVE Le 25:42, 55; Ps 116:16; Mt 24:45-51; Lu 12:35-48; 17:7-9; Joh 8:32-35; Ro 6:16-22; 1Co 4:1; 7:21-23; Ga 5:13; 1Pe 2:16; 2Pe 2:19; Re 7:3

-INSTANCES OF GOOD .Joseph Ge 39:2-20; 41:9-57; Ac 7:10 .Elisha 2Ki 2:1-6 .Servants .Of Abraham Ge 24 .Of Boaz Ru 2:4 .Of Jonathan 1Sa 14:7 .Of Abigail 1Sa 25:14-17 .Of David 2Sa 12:18; 15:15, 21 .Of Ziba 2Sa 9 .Of Naaman 2Ki 5:2, 3, 13 .Of Nehemiah Ne 4:16, 23 .Of the Roman centurion Mt 8:9 .Of Cornelius Ac 10:7 .Onesimus Phm 1:11 .Servants in the parable of the pounds and the parable of the talents Mt 25:14-23; Lu 19:12-19

-WICKED AND UNFAITHFUL .Jeroboam 1Ki 11:26 .Gehazi 2Ki 5:20-27 .Zimri 1Ki 16:9, 10; 2Ki 9:31 .Onesimus Phm 1:11 .Of Abraham and Lot Ge 13:7 .Of Abimelech Ge 21:25 .Of Ziba 2Sa 16:1-4 with 2Sa 19:26, 27 .Of Absalom 2Sa 13:28, 29; 14:30 .Of Shimei 1Ki 2:39 .Of Joash 2Ki 12:19-21 .Of Amon 2Ki 21:23 .Of Job Job 19:15, 16 .In the parable of the talents and the parable of the pounds Mt 25:24-30; Lu 19:20-26 .In the parable of the vineyard Mt 21:33-41; Mr 12:1-9 .Conspiracy by .See CONSPIRACY

-UNCLASSIFIED SCRIPTURES RELATING TO Ge 16:6-9; Ex 20:10; De 5:14; Ne 5:8; Job 19:15, 16; 31:13, 14; Ps 123:2; Pr 12:9; 13:17; 17:2; 19:10; 25:13; 26:6; 27:18, 27; 29:19, 21; 30:10, 21-23; Ec 7:21; Isa 52:3; Jer 22:13; 34:8-17; La 5:8; Zep 1:9; Mal 1:6; Mt 8:9; 10:24, 25; 24:45-51; Lu 12:35-48; 16:1-13; 17:7-9; 22:27; Joh 13:16; 1Co 4:2; 7:21-24; Eph 6:5-9; Col 3:22-25; 1Ti 6:1, 2; Tit 2:9, 10; 1Pe 2:18-20 .See EMPLOYEE .See EMPLOYER .See MASTER

-HIRED .Jacob Ge 29:15; 30:26 .Re-employed 31:6, Ge 30:27-34; 7, 41 .Parable of .The laborers of a vineyard Mt 20:1-15 .The father of the prodigal son Lu 15:17, 19 .The rebellious son Lu 15:15-19 .Treatment of, more considerate than that of slaves Le 25:53 .Await employment in the marketplace Mt 20:1-3 .Wages paid .In kind Ge 30:31, 32; 2Ch 2:10 .In money Mt 20:2

-UNCLASSIFIED SCRIPTURES RELATING TO Le 19:13; 25:39-41; De 24:14, 15; Job 7:1, 2; 14:6; Mal 3:5; Mt 10:9, 10; Lu 10:7; Ro 4:4; Col 4:1; 1Ti 5:18; Jas 5:4 .See MASTERS .See WAGES



SETH

-The third son of Adam and Eve Ge 4:25, 26; 5:3, 8; 1Ch 1:1; Lu 3:38

-Called SHETH 1Ch 1:1



SETHUR

-The representative of Asher among the twelve spies sent into Canaan Nu 13:13



SEVEN

-Interesting facts concerning this number -DAYS .Week consists of Ge 2:3; Ex 20:11; De 5:13, 14 .Noah in the ark before the great flood for Ge 7:4, 10 .Noah remains in the ark after sending forth the dove for Ge 8:10, 12 .Mourning for Jacob lasted for Ge 50:10 .The sympathy for Job by Eliphaz, Bildad, and Zophar for Job 2:13 .The plague of bloody waters in Egypt lasted for Ex 7:25 .The Israelites encircled Jericho for Jos 6:4 .The Passover lasted for Ex 12:15 .Saul directed by Samuel to stay at Gilgal awaiting the prophet's command for 1Sa 10:8; 13:8 .The elders of Jabesh-gilead ask for a truce of 1Sa 11:3 .Dedication of the temple lasted double 1Ki 8:65 .Ezekiel sits by the Chebar River in astonishment for Eze 3:15 .The Feast of Tabernacles lasted for Le 23:34, 42 .The consecration of priests and altars lasted for Ex 29:30, 35; Eze 43:25, 26 .Defilements lasted for Le 12:2; 13:4 .Fasts of 2Sa 12:16, 1Sa 31:13; 18, 22 .The firstborn of flocks and sheep must remain with their mothers, before being offered Ex 22:30 .The feast of Ahasuerus continued for Es 1:5 .Paul waits at Tyre for Ac 21:4 .Paul stays at Puteoli for Ac 28:14

-WEEKS .In Daniel's vision concerning the coming of the Messiah for Da 9:25 .Ten times for Da 9:24 .The period between the Passover Feast and the Feast of Pentecost Le 23:15

-MONTHS .Holy convocations in the seventh month Le 23:24-44; Nu 29; Eze 45:25

-YEARS .Jacob serves for each of his wives for Ge 29:15-30 .Of abundance for Ge 41:1-32, 53 .A famine lasted in Egypt for Ge 41:1-32, 54-56 .A famine lasted in Canaan for 2Sa 24:13; 2Ki 8:1 .The insanity of Nebuchadnezzar for Da 4:32 .Seven times, the period between the jubilees Le 25:8

-MISCELLANY OF SEVENS .Of the ceremonially clean creatures taken into Noah's ark Ge 7:2 .Abraham gives Abimelech seven lambs Ge 21:28 .Rams and bullocks to the number of, required in sarifices Le 23:18; Nu 23:1; 29:32; 1Ch 15:26; Eze 45:23 .The sprinkling of blood seven times Le 4:6; 14:7 .The sprinkling of oil seven times Le 14:16 .Seven cows and seven ears of grain in Pharaoh's vision Ge 41:2-7 .The Israelites surrounded Jericho seven times, and on the seventh day sounding seven trumpets Jos 6:4 .Elisha's servant looked seven times for the appearance of rain 1Ki 18:43 .Naaman was required to wash in the Jordan River seven times 2Ki 5:10 .The seven steps in the temple seen in Ezekiel's vision Eze 40:22, 26 .The heat of Nebuchadnezzars furnace was intensified sevenfold Da 3:19 .The light of the sun was intensified sevenfold Isa 30:26 .The threatened punishment of Israel was sevenfold Le 26:18-21 .Silver was purified seven times Ps 12:6 .Worshiping seven times a day Ps 119:164 .Seven chamberlains at the court of Ahasuerus Es 1:10 .Seven princes Es 1:14 .Seven counsellors at the court of Artaxerxes Ezr 7:14 .Seven maidens given to Esther Es 2:9 .Symbolical .Of many sons Ru 4:15; 1Sa 2:5; Jer 15:9 .Of liberality Ec 11:1, 2 .Seven magi (wise men) Pr 26:16 .Seven women will seek a polyandrous marriage Isa 4:1 .Seven shepherds to be sent forth against Assyria Mic 5:5, 6 .Seven lamps and pipes Zec 4:2 .Seven servants (Greek: diakonoi) in the Jerusalem congregations Ac 6:3 .Seven congregations in Asia Re 1:4, 20 .Seven seals Re 5:1 .Seven thunders Re 10:3 .Seven heads and seven crowns Re 12:3; 13:1; 17:9 .Seven kings Re 17:10 .Seven stars Re 1:16, 20; 3:1; Am 5:8 .Seven spirits Re 1:4; 3:1; 4:5; 5:6 .Seven eyes of the Lord Zec 3:9; 4:10; Re 5:6 .Seven golden lampstands Re 1:12 .Seven angels with seven trumpets Re 8:2 .Seven plagues Re 15:1 .Seven horns and seven eyes Re 5:6 .Seven angels with seven plagues Re 15:6 .Seven golden vials Re 15:7 .The scarlet-colored beast having seven heads Re 17:3, 7

SEVENTY

-The senate of the Israilites composed of seventy elders Nu 11:16, Ex 24:1, 9; 24, 25

-The seventy disciples sent forth by Jesus (though the best Greek mss. have "seventy-two") Lu 10:1-17

-The Jews in captivity in Babylon for seventy years Jer 25:11, 12; 29:10; Da 9:2; Zec 1:12; 7:5

-See ISRAEL

-70 Weeks in the vision of Daniel Da 9:24

SHAALBIM

-A city in the territory of the tribe of Dan Jos 19:42; Jud 1:35

-One of Solomon's commissary cities 1Ki 4:9

-Called SHAALABBIN Jos 19:42



SHAAPH

-1. Son of Jahdai 1Ch 2:47

-2. Son of Caleb 1Ch 2:49



SHAARAIM

-1. A city in the territory of the tribe of Judah, also called SHARAIM Jos 15:36; 1Sa 17:52

-2. A city in the territory of the tribe of Simeon 1Ch 4:31
